Sommelier Salary in Oregon
The median sommelier salary in Oregon is $68,200 per year, which is 10.0% above the national median of $62,000.
Sommelier Salary in Oregon by Experience
In Oregon, an entry-level sommelier earns around $38,500, while experienced professionals earn up to $129,800 per year. The cost of living index in Oregon is 110% of the national average.
Salary Percentiles in Oregon
| Percentile | OR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ile | $35,200 |
| 25th Percentile | $48,400 |
| Median (50th) | $68,200 |
| 75th Percentile | $101,200 |
| 90th Percentile | $137,500 |
